Subject: DR Drill Friday — Admin Table Bulk Edits

Hi all,

This Friday's disaster-recovery drill covers the Larkspine admin console. We will simulate a corrupted bulk edit across the tenants table and restore from the hourly snapshot. New folks: watch how the restore tool validates row counts before committing — never skip that step. When the tool asks you to confirm the rollback, it will require the drill recovery passphrase, which is provided directly below.

recovery phrase for fajeg-kawep: druix-gorius-briax-ulaeth-fraox-lammir-pelox-jormir-pelwyn-julir

Q: DNS lookups for the Quillhaven staging cluster keep flaking — what gives?

A: Yeah, the Nymbus resolver pods occasionally lose upstream after a node drain. Quick fix: restart the resolver daemonset and flush the stub cache. If it persists, fail over to the Brackenport secondary resolver. To unlock the failover console you'll need the recovery passphrase, which is right here.

strongbox words: druath-quenael

### Account Recovery — ScanBridge Barcode Integration

For the weekly eng sync: if the ScanBridge service account locks after three failed handshake attempts with the Pellworth scanner fleet, do not reprovision the device tokens. Instead, open the recovery console, select the wedged account, and verify the last successful scan timestamp against the ledger. Once verified, the console will prompt you to enter the recovery passphrase, which is as follows.

strongbox words: druvan-lamys-eliius-jorax-istox-soreth-ulays-gilix-ralix-oliiel-norwyn-casvan-praius

Subject: Webhook cut-over done — retry notes

Hey on-call, the Fernwheel webhook dispatcher is fully cut over as of this morning. Big change: retries are now exponential with jitter instead of fixed 30s intervals, and we cap attempts per endpoint rather than per event. If a partner complains about duplicate deliveries, check the dedupe window before escalating — that's the usual culprit. Everything below reflects the settings we went live with.

settings of tagug-fajof:
[zorwyn]
host = zorwyn.nelvrosys.corp
user = zorwyn_svc
database = zorwyn_prod